Listed by Ray White WilstonEstablished families seeking uncompromised space, privacy and luxury amenity in an unsurpassed location, your ultimate lifestyle awaits with this stunning, tri-level residence taking in expansive views from its exclusive vantage atop Wilston Hill.
Occupying a large low-maintenance allotment amongst Wilston's finest homes, proffering multiple living and entertaining spaces across its substantial three-level configuration, this comprehensively enhanced character home brilliantly harnesses harmonious family living.
Some highlights of this premium property include:
- Showstopper wraparound verandah with city views
- Some 500 sqm underroof, incorporating multiple living and recreation spaces over three levels
- Huge media room, plus office, home gym, rec room and cellar
The residence's triple-gabled character merits are immediately evident upon entering the gracious front entry and verandah, where you'll be greeted by the first glimpses of the elevated aspect. Inside, be welcomed by the full expanse of the breathtaking views from the primary living and dining area with its soaring ceilings with ornate cornicing, polished timber floors, and abundance of French doors.
Encased in the stunning wraparound verandah, this gorgeous heart of the home takes full advantage of its broad outlook spanning from the ranges of Mount Cooth-tha to the CBD city skyline. Enjoy the view from the large chefs' kitchen with its custom cabinetry, large walk-in pantry, solid granite benchtops, abundance of storage space and concertina servery window to the outdoor dining area.
From the kitchen, the casual lounge and dining room seamlessly flow through concertina doors onto the sprawling covered verandah; a wonderful al fresco place to dine, relax and entertain against the breathtaking backdrop of Brisbane. Adjoining the verandah, kitchen and primary living area via an abundance of French doors, an elegant additional lounge features a built-in entertainment unit.
Opening onto its own private sandstone portico, the luxury master suite has a huge walk-in wardrobe and a classically-appointed ensuite with dual marble vanity, stone checkerboard floor, and freestanding bathtub. At the other end of this level, two more bedrooms with big built-in wardrobes include their own external access to the deck.
Downstairs, a comprehensive contemporary addition with polished timber floors and French doors incorporates a huge media room with an impressive built-in entertainment unit and theatre projector, and opens out onto a large covered wraparound verandah and patio.
This level also includes two additional bedrooms both with external access, plus a separate study. The secure, fully paved two-car internal garage on this level incorporates a big home gym, plus a separate workshop & two additional storage rooms.
Heading down again to the lower level, discover yet more living and entertaining space by way of the ultimate teenage retreat, rumpus or recreation room complete with its own big built-in bar, and separate secure wine cellar.
This premium lifestyle property also includes ducted air conditioning, ducted vacuum system, solar, an abundance of secure storage space, and easy, low-maintenance yards. Presenting an ideal configuration for mature families with more independent children who desire their own separate living and entertaining areas, this home is abundant with space to meet the needs of the whole family.
Positioned in the most coveted pocket of one of Brisbane's best suburbs, just moments to the café, retail and restaurant scene of buzzing Wilston village, with fantastic schools, retail hubs, rail, and major arterials on your doorstep, this incredible location just 4 km to the CBD really does have it all.
